Question

In the following reactions assign for underlined atom for product of complete hydrolysis at R.T.
A. If product is oxy acid with —ic suffix.
B. If product is oxy acid with —ous suffix.
C. If product are two oxy acids one with —ic suffix and otherone with —ous suffix.
D. If product is not oxy acid, neither with —ic suffix nor with —ous suffix.
H3PO5+H2OH3PO4+H2O2

Solution

Oxy acid :- An oxyacid, oxoacid, or ternary acid is an acid that contains oxygen. Specifically, it is a compound that contains hydrogen, oxygen, and at least one other element, with at least one hydrogen atom bonded to oxygen that can dissociate to produce the H⁺ cation and the anion of the acid.
In the given reaction :-

H3PO5+H2OH3PO4+H2O2

H3PO4 : Phosphoric acid, also known as orthophosphoric acid or phosphoric(V) acid, is a weak acid with the chemical formula H3PO4.

suffix is -ic.

Hence , The product is oxy acid with ic suffix.

Hence , option A is correct .
